Item Observation of topical gill application of ovaprim and DMSO for induced spawning of comet (Carasius auratus auratus)(2013-01-28) Hartono, RudiAn alternative way to induce fish to spawn is topical gill aplication. This research was conducted to evaluate the use of ovaprim and DMSO as a solvent for topical gill aplication to induced spawning of comet ( carassius auratus auratus ) Four treatment groups was avaluated : (1) topical gill application of 0.3 ml/kg BW dimetil sulfoxide (DMSO), (2) topical gill application of DMSO+ ovaprim ,and (3) topical gill application of 0.3 ml/kgBW of ovaprim and (4) an ovaprim intrumuscular (IM) injection. The result showed that the best injection for ovulation was the application of gill with dose DMSO 0,3 ml/kg body weight + ovaprim 0,3 ml/kg body weight, where it could generate a laten period of 1658 grains, the number of impregnation was 28,69 %, the number of hatching rate was 17,90 % and the highest number of alive was in treatment of gill aplication with dose DMSO 0,3 ml/kg body weight with amount of 91,82%.
